Output 25af6a1f2dffb9fc678e0b3384c7d3902018d35de9a885394b57c2a66e8ec4cf:0

value
1032528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cef66bea1c4f4691f5c1f579b3caa11e7d641c6 OP_EQUAL
address
38hp527bf8RJbLZicTuqmKrwFJw6yLsvfw
transaction
25af6a1f2dffb9fc678e0b3384c7d3902018d35de9a885394b57c2a66e8ec4cf
spent
true